Traditional furnished one, two and three bedroom apartments within an upscale development in Orem, Utah. Located by Utah Valley University and I-15, the development is a short commute south of Salt Lake City, close to Brigham Young University, Utah Autism Academy Orem, Orem Central Station, Carillon Square, Highway 89 and Provo Airport
Apartments can include walk-in closets, 9’ ceilings with fans, full kitchen, stainless steel appliances, central heat and air, cable TV and internet. The development can include a pool, spa, fitness center, business center, landscaped grounds and onsite parking.
The development can be found at 1401 Sandhill Road, Orem, Utah 84058.
